At present, Birth Day a big thing for children particularly those studying in so called public schools, was an unknown event before fifties when people celebrated a happy birthday with a new baby every year as large families with six to twelve in some cases even more was the norms. Society has changed now, people have two-three happy birthdays during their married life, sometimes even nun as they want to enjoy life as they like not as the nature or routine prescribes, so celebrating their own happy birthday has become a norms: it is more so with the oldies who live alone for one reason or the other. I should say it must be an every year event for every senior citizen: it brings with it a reason to enjoy the bonus years the most wonderful years: to meet friends relatives at our own ceremony well dressed and well groomed too, to have new costumes, see the others their manners and behavior too; to know the well being of others and create an opportunity to express yourself before others and for others above all with the tinkling of glasses full or half or half full “Rampur”, “Sangam”, “Johnnie Walker Black” or the ever loved “Old Monk”, broad smiling and laughing faces sometimes looking so wild and other so lovely, eyebrows up and down sometimes down and up, beating of the drums and wild dances on Punjabi Tunes sometime with the evergreen “Come September” and most modern “Tere Vaste” too, tasting “Harbhara Kabab” “Fish Tikka’ “Chicken Tikka” and “Paneer Tikka” with ever green “Dal Makhani” and hot-um-hot Chapaties dishes not mentioned the unknowns, so much of Halla Gulla so much hustle and bustle too all with greetings with “Meet and Greet” motto without bothering to whom it is directed to, with gifts galore for the celebrity young seventeen for seventy and eighteen for eighties, gifts many collected placed far away to be opened at night to be returned appropriately subsequently may or may not be.
All this for whom. For the Great Oldie who had the courage and much better if arranged by Children and still better if presented as surprise to the Actress/ Actor.
This is the best use of money before everything goes waste so do it as many times as He allows and live the Golden Years in a Golden Way and Golden Style, enjoy to your fill and will and Thank Him “Dandvat” for the opportunity showered.
